Historically, federal salary increases have been tied to the Employment Cost Index (ECI), which measures the change in labor costs, including wages and benefits. However, in recent years, Congress has taken a more active role in determining federal salary increases, often passing legislation that overrides the automatic ECI-based increase. For example, the Federal Employees Pay Comparability Act of 1990 aimed to reduce the pay gap between federal and private-sector employees, but its effectiveness has been debated.

2025 Federal Salary Increase Projections

While official projections for the 2025 federal salary increase are not yet available, some lawmakers have proposed legislation that could impact federal employee compensation. The Federal Adjustment of Income Rates (FAIR) Act, introduced in the House of Representatives, aims to provide federal employees with a 4.1% salary increase in 2025, which would be the largest increase in over a decade. However, the bill’s fate remains uncertain, and it is unclear whether it will be passed into law.
